M2 EVO MK2, Heli, ARF, Rotor dia. 434mm, YELLOW
The micro-helicopter M2 EVO MK2 with a main rotor diameter of 434 mm features a CCPM swashplate, controlled by electronically mixed servos via a flybarless rotor head. With the new 3G three-axis gyroscopic system, now fully configurable in the app, instead of the usual mechanical stabilizer and gyro stabilizing the helicopter around the vertical axis. It has a brushless motor and electronic speed controller with governor function. An intelligent control unit, suitable for helicopter beginners in the tilt-stabilization mode, as well as for wild acrobatics without limits in 3D mode.

The basis of the fuselage construction consists of a dural motor mount and main shaft housing with attached carbon fiber side panels and bulkheads, a plastic landing gear, and tail boom made of profiled dural tube with a carbon fiber vertical stabilizer.
The frame houses the new, more powerful Sunnysky® R40 brushless electric motor with higher KV750, which directly drives the main rotor. The tail rotor is also directly driven by a Sunnysky® R13-3 miniature brushless motor. This makes the entire mechanics as simple as possible and avoids problems with worn gears or slipping drives.
The robust 4 mm thick main rotor shaft is supported by ball bearings. The swashplate is made of dural, as is the rotor head with blade grips. Thanks to the 3G flybarless system and electronic CCPM, the rotor head with newly optimized geometry is very simple. The main rotor blade holders are a beautiful miniature of the holders of large RC helicopters - with all the ball bearings and damping inserts!
The helicopter's electronics consist of a new intelligent 3G Flybarless control unit OFS3 with an integrated electronic speed controller with governor function for the main rotor motor and controller for the tail rotor motor and three 10g digital servos (1.65 kg.cm, 0.08 s/60°) for controlling the CCPM swashplate (120°). To control the helicopter, you need at least a 6-channel RC set with a miniature receiver with S.BUS port (or also DSM2/DSMX and now also with the bidirectional CRSF protocol with telemetry - supported systems include TBS Crossfire, Tracer, and ExpressLRS). For normal flight operations, the transmitter does not even have to be computer-controlled (all necessary mixes are handled by the control unit); only 4 channels on the sticks and the fifth channel with a two-position switch for switching control unit modes with stabilization and 3D are sufficient. For classic and 3D flight, you will of course need a computer transmitter with 2-3 adjustable flight modes with at least 5-point collective curves for hovering and aerobatics, and another mode for autorotation. With the extensive setting options of the control unit in the smartphone app (including detailed PIDF control loop settings), most settings that previously required a sophisticated computer RC set can be made via the smartphone app (for iOS and Android operating systems). You can, but you don't have to - the control unit comes pre-configured. Its basic parameters can also be adjusted via the programming button and indicator LEDs on the control unit if necessary, as was the case with previous versions of OMPHOBBY control units.
The easily removable canopy consists of a very light thermoformed part made of durable plastic. The helicopter is powered by a 3-cell LiPo battery 11.1 V 750 mAh with a 60C discharge rate (with XT30 connector), which is mounted on the underside of the fuselage. It allows up to 10 minutes of easy flying or up to 4 minutes of aggressive 3D aerobatics.
The helicopter comes fully assembled with a pre-set control unit. So all you have to do is unpack the helicopter, connect your S.BUS/DSM2/DSMX/CRSF-compatible receiver, charge the flight battery, follow the detailed instructions with clear pictures to set up your transmitter, check all the helicopter's functions - and you're ready to go!
M2 EVO MK2 is a 3D helicopter with collective pitch control - and as such, it requires corresponding pilot experience. It is not a drone that you simply throttle up, it takes off and hovers without any control input. M2 EVO MK2 is suitable for advanced pilots who already have experience flying helicopters with collective pitch control (6-channel). However, with enough perseverance, prior training on an RC simulator, under the supervision of an experienced pilot, and using the stabilized mode, even an inexperienced helicopter pilot can fly the M2 EVO MK2.
The ARF helicopter set includes:
- a 100% assembled and ready-to-fly M2 EVO MK2 model
- Bluetooth® module
- a LiPo 11.1 V 750 mAh 60C flight battery
- a spare main shaft and main rotor shaft
- spare servo arms and a small set of screws
- tool for balancing the swashplate
- a sturdy EPP foam box with a hinged lid for safe transport and storage of the model
- instructions for operating the model and setting up the control unit
